HB 3017 Oregon House · 2017 Regular Session

Relating to abortion.

Summary
Prohibits abortion unless physician has first determined probable post-fertilization age of unborn child, except in case of medical emergency. Prohibits abortion of unborn child with probable post-fertilization age of 20 or more weeks, except in case of medical emergency. Requires physician who performs or attempts abortion to file report with Oregon Health Authority. Requires authority to publish statistics relating to abortion.
